How to fill out grassroots arts program:

01
Start by gathering all the necessary information and requirements for the application. This may include personal details, project proposals, budgets, timelines, and any supporting documents.
02
Carefully read the guidelines and instructions provided by the organization offering the grassroots arts program. Make sure to understand the eligibility criteria, submission deadlines, and any specific requirements for the application.
03
Begin by completing the application form. Fill in all the requested information accurately and thoroughly. Double-check for any spelling or grammatical errors.
04
Prepare a concise and compelling project proposal. Clearly explain the goals, objectives, and intended outcomes of your arts program. Provide details on how you plan to execute the project, including the activities, timeline, and any collaboration with other artists or organizations.
05
Create a realistic budget for your grassroots arts program. Allocate funds to different aspects of the project, such as materials, equipment, promotion, and artist fees. Ensure that your budget aligns with the requirements and limitations set by the program.
06
If required, provide supplementary materials to support your application. These may include examples of your previous artistic work, letters of recommendation, artist statements, or evidence of community support.
07
Review your application thoroughly before submitting. Check for any missing information or errors. It might be helpful to have someone else proofread your application for an additional perspective.
08
Submit your completed application before the designated deadline. Pay close attention to the submission method specified by the organization. This may involve online submission, physical mail, or hand-delivery.

Grassroots arts program is a community-based initiative that supports and promotes local artists and artistic endeavors.
Organizations and individuals who receive funding or grants for arts projects from government or private foundations may be required to file grassroots arts program reports.
To fill out a grassroots arts program, you will need to provide information about the funding received, the artists involved, the projects undertaken, and the impact on the community.
The purpose of grassroots arts program is to ensure transparency and accountability in the distribution of arts funding and to document the impact of these programs on the local community.
Information that must be reported on grassroots arts program includes details of the funding received, the activities undertaken, the artists involved, and the outcomes achieved.
